Pumpkin Cream Cheese Muffins: Your New Favorite Fall Delight


  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 12 muffins 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

Scale

Crumb Topping:

  • 1/3 cup (67g) packed light or dark brown sugar

  • 1 tsp ground cinnamon

  • 1/4 cup (4 Tbsp; 56g) unsalted butter, melted

  • 2/3 cup (84g) all-purpose flour

Pumpkin Muffin Batter:

  • 1 3/4 cups (219g) all-purpose flour (spooned & leveled)

  • 1 tsp baking powder

  • 1 tsp baking soda

  • 1/2 tsp salt

  • 2 tsp ground cinnamon

  • 1 tsp pumpkin pie spice

  • 1/2 cup (100g) packed brown sugar

  • 1/2 cup (100g) granulated sugar

  • 2 large eggs, at room temperature

  • 1 cup (227g) canned pumpkin puree

  • 1/2 cup (120ml) vegetable oil (or melted coconut oil)

  • 1/3 cup (80ml) milk

  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ract

Cream Cheese Filling:

  • 6 oz (170g) full-fat cream cheese, softened

  • 1 egg yolk, at room temperature

  • 1/2 tsp pure vanilla extract

  • 3 Tbsp (36g) granulated sugar


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a 12-cup muffin tin with liners.

  • Prepare the crumb topping: In a bowl, mix brown sugar, cinnamon, melted butter, and flour until crumbly. Set aside.

  • Make the muffin batter:
    In a large bowl, whisk together the dry ingredients (fl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, pumpkin pie spice).
    In another bowl, beat together the sugars, eggs, pumpkin, oil, milk, and vanilla until smooth.
    Gradually add the dry mix into the wet mix and stir just until combined (do not overmix).

  • Make the filling:
    In a medium bowl, beat cream cheese, egg yolk, sugar, and vanilla until smooth.

  • Assemble the muffins:

    • Fill each muffin cup about 1/3 with batter.

    • Add a spoonful of cream cheese filling in the center.

    • Cover with more muffin batter until cups are about 3/4 full.

    • Sprinkle generously with the crumb topping.

  • Bake for 20–25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the muffin (not the center cream cheese) comes out clean.

  • Cool for 10 minutes in the pan, then transfer to a wire rack.

Notes

  • Make sure cream cheese is softened to avoid lumps.

  • Do not overmix the batter to keep muffins tender.

  • Can use homemade pumpkin puree if desired.

  • Try with chocolate chips, chopped nuts, or dried cranberries for variation.
